电子商务网站开发题库及答案全收录_第1页
电子商务网站开发题库及答案全收录_第2页
电子商务网站开发题库及答案全收录_第3页
电子商务网站开发题库及答案全收录_第4页
电子商务网站开发题库及答案全收录_第5页
已阅读5页,还剩8页未读 继续免费阅读

下载本文档

版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领

文档简介

电子商务网站开发题库及答案全收录一、单选题(每题2分,共20题)1.在电子商务网站开发中,以下哪种技术最适合用于实现购物车功能?A.AJAXB.PHPC.JSOND.HTML2.以下哪个HTTP状态码表示“页面未找到”?A.200B.404C.500D.3023.电子商务网站中,用户注册时密码加密通常使用哪种算法?A.MD5B.RSAC.AESD.SHA-2564.以下哪个支付接口在中国大陆使用最广泛?A.PayPalB.AlipayC.StripeD.Bitcoin5.电子商务网站中,用于处理订单逻辑的数据库表通常包含哪些字段?(多选)A.订单号B.用户IDC.商品名称D.支付状态6.以下哪个框架适合开发高性能的电子商务网站后端?A.DjangoB.FlaskC.SpringBootD.Node.js7.电子商务网站SSL证书的主要作用是什么?A.提高网站SEO排名B.加密用户数据传输C.增加网站流量D.优化页面加载速度8.在响应式设计中,以下哪个CSS属性用于实现自适应布局?A.positionB.flexboxC.floatD.margin9.电子商务网站中,优惠券码的生成通常使用哪种算法?A.随机数生成B.混合密码学C.Luhn算法D.哈希函数10.以下哪个工具适合用于测试电子商务网站的API接口?A.ChromeDevToolsB.PostmanC.SeleniumD.JMeter二、多选题(每题3分,共10题)1.电子商务网站常见的性能优化方法有哪些?A.CDN加速B.缓存机制C.数据库索引优化D.代码压缩2.以下哪些属于电子商务网站的安全威胁?A.SQL注入B.XSS攻击C.DDoS攻击D.CSRF攻击3.电子商务网站中,常用的促销策略有哪些?A.折扣优惠B.限时抢购C.满减活动D.优惠券4.以下哪些技术可用于实现网站国际化?A.多语言支持B.本地化支付C.时区适配D.货币转换5.电子商务网站的数据分析工具通常包括哪些?A.GoogleAnalyticsB.TableauC.KPI监控D.用户行为分析6.以下哪些属于移动端电子商务网站的设计要点?A.简洁的UIB.快速加载C.触摸优化D.社交分享7.电子商务网站常用的缓存技术有哪些?A.RedisB.MemcachedC.VarnishD.FileCache8.以下哪些属于电子商务网站的SEO优化策略?A.关键词优化B.内部链接C.加速页面加载D.社交媒体推广9.电子商务网站的用户权限管理通常包括哪些角色?A.管理员B.普通用户C.客服D.供应商10.以下哪些属于电子商务网站的可扩展架构设计原则?A.微服务B.SOAC.模块化D.分布式三、简答题(每题5分,共5题)1.简述电子商务网站购物车功能的实现流程。2.解释HTTPS协议的工作原理及其对电子商务网站的重要性。3.描述电子商务网站如何实现多语言支持?4.分析电子商务网站支付接口的安全设计要点。5.简述电子商务网站常用的促销策略及其优缺点。四、编程题(每题10分,共2题)1.请用Python编写一个简单的商品查询函数,输入商品ID,返回商品名称和价格。假设商品数据存储在一个字典中。2.请用JavaScript编写一个优惠券验证函数,输入优惠券码和用户订单金额,判断是否满足使用条件(例如:满200减20)。答案及解析一、单选题答案1.A-AJAX技术适合实现购物车功能,因为它可以在不刷新页面的情况下异步提交数据。2.B-404表示“页面未找到”,是HTTP标准状态码之一。3.A-MD5虽然存在安全隐患,但仍是常用的密码加密算法之一。4.B-Alipay在中国大陆使用最广泛,是阿里巴巴旗下的支付平台。5.A,B,D-订单号、用户ID和支付状态是订单表的核心字段。6.C-SpringBoot适合开发高性能的电子商务网站后端,支持微服务和快速部署。7.B-SSL证书用于加密用户数据传输,保障交易安全。8.B-flexbox可以实现自适应布局,适应不同屏幕尺寸。9.A-随机数生成是优惠券码的常用生成方法,简单高效。10.B-Postman适合测试API接口,支持多种请求方式和自动化测试。二、多选题答案1.A,B,C,D-CDN加速、缓存机制、数据库索引优化和代码压缩都是常见的性能优化方法。2.A,B,C,D-SQL注入、XSS攻击、DDoS攻击和CSRF攻击都是常见的安全威胁。3.A,B,C,D-折扣优惠、限时抢购、满减活动和优惠券都是常用的促销策略。4.A,B,C,D-多语言支持、本地化支付、时区适配和货币转换都是网站国际化的关键点。5.A,B,C,D-GoogleAnalytics、Tableau、KPI监控和用户行为分析都是常用的数据分析工具。6.A,B,C,D-简洁的UI、快速加载、触摸优化和社交分享是移动端设计要点。7.A,B,C,D-Redis、Memcached、Varnish和FileCache都是常用的缓存技术。8.A,B,C,D-关键词优化、内部链接、加速页面加载和社交媒体推广都是SEO优化策略。9.A,B,C,D-管理员、普通用户、客服和供应商是常见的用户角色。10.A,B,C,D-微服务、SOA、模块化和分布式都是可扩展架构设计原则。三、简答题答案1.购物车功能实现流程-用户选择商品并添加到购物车。-购物车存储商品信息(商品ID、数量、价格)。-用户修改或删除购物车中的商品。-用户提交订单,系统生成订单并结算。2.HTTPS协议的工作原理及其重要性-HTTPS通过SSL/TLS协议加密客户端和服务器之间的数据传输。-工作原理:服务器与客户端建立TLS连接,验证服务器证书,加密数据。-重要性:保障交易安全,提升用户信任度,符合PCI-DSS合规要求。3.多语言支持实现方法-使用国际化(i18n)库(如Python的gettext)。-定义语言文件(如JSON或XML)。-根据用户选择或浏览器设置加载对应语言文件。4.支付接口安全设计要点-使用HTTPS加密传输数据。-验证用户身份(如OAuth)。-存储支付信息时使用加密存储。-定期更新安全策略和证书。5.促销策略及其优缺点-折扣优惠:优点是吸引用户,缺点是可能降低利润。-限时抢购:优点是制造紧迫感,缺点是可能引发库存问题。-满减活动:优点是促进大额消费,缺点是计算复杂。-优惠券:优点是灵活,缺点是管理成本高。四、编程题答案1.Python商品查询函数pythondefquery_product(product_id,products):returnproducts.get(product_id,{"name":"商品不存在","price":0})2.JavaScript优惠券验证函数javascriptfunctionvalidate_coupon(coupon_code,order_amount){constcoupons=

温馨提示

  • 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
  • 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
  • 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
  • 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
  • 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
  • 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
  • 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。

评论

0/150

提交评论